Colchester Grange thanks Volunteeers
 

By Submitted by Colchester Grange

  OCTOBER 8, 2012 --

We would like to thank all those who help the Colchester Grange #78 raise funds and manpower to support the American Legion Veterans Housing project in Jewett City, Connecticut.

June 11, 2012 a ribbon cutting ceremony was held and the $6.26M project was dedicated for the first of its kind in the country providing living space for homeless veterans.  Bill Czmyr had a dream and worked over ten years to make a dream come true.  A refurbished building will be the home to homeless veterans.  The facility will house 18 residents and they will have continual support as they start a new life.

Many people made a commitment to help with the project and the Colchester Grange thanks those who helped provide funding to outfit one apartment and to support a second unit.  Thanks to Colchester American Legion Donald Bigelow Post #54, Colchester AARP #4019, Colchester Grange #78, St. Andrew Ladies Guild, Harrington Court Health Care, Skyview Realty and Area Realty Association, North Stonington Grange #138, Norwich Grange #172, Stonington Grange #168, Susan D., Jeff W., Cathy R., Polly L., Marion and Kathleen C., Preston City Grange #110, for sharing their financial resources.  Thanks to the energy of several volunteers, the bathroom was outfitted with supplies, the bed was made and special accents were put in place, the kitchen was ready for someone to cook after the dishes and special equipment were put in place.  The living room was made picture perfect for a tenant to move into.

Special thanks to all our veterans who protected our freedom, our country, and our rights.
